- The distance between Barra Do Corda, Brazil and Bournemouth-Hurn, Uk is approximately 7,505 km or 4,664 mi.
- To reach Barra Do Corda in this distance one would set out from Bournemouth-Hurn bearing 227.8°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Barra Do Corda bearing 208.1° or SSW .
- Barra Do Corda has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Bournemouth-Hurn has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Barra Do Corda is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Bournemouth-Hurn is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 15.8 °C (28.4°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 9.6 °C (17.3°F) less in Barra Do Corda.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 436.4 mm (17.2 in) more which is equivalent to 436.4 l/m² (10.71 US gal/ft²) or 4,364,000 l/ha (466,541 US gal/ac) more. About 1 5/9 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 34.8° higher in Barra Do Corda than in Bournemouth-Hurn.
